Is my mushroom eating something, or something eating my mushroom? And what is it?25892088163_327770f972.jpggreen mushroom by Penny, on FlickrI tried to suction it out with my feeder, but all it did was curl up

Don't suction it out. It's mesenteril filaments - corals use them to fight other corals. Is it near another coral?
